On August 11, 1947 the State of Kalat (Balochistan ) emerged as an independent country as Great Britain ended its colonial rule over the Indian Subcontinent, by partitioning it into the Republic if India and the Islamic State of Pakistan.
After both houses of the Balochistan Parliament in Kalat voted unanimously to become an independent nation, the country of Balochistan was born and recognised as such by both India, Pakistan and the departing British.
However, in March 1948 Pakistan’s Military invaded Balochistan and since then the Baloch people have been fighting to end this occupation while Pakistan has been carrying out a genocide to enrich Islamabad and exploit the gas, oil, copper, and gold from the land as it starves the people.
